摘要
信号分子是细胞间和细胞内信息传递的介质,在好氧污泥颗粒化和污泥颗粒稳定中发挥重要作用。简述了信号分子在好氧颗粒污泥中的分布特点,分析了不同类型信号分子对好氧污泥颗粒化和颗粒稳定性的影响,并对信号分子的调控方法进行了阐述,以期为今后的相关研究和应用提供参考。
Signal molecules are the medium of intercellular and intracellular information transmission,which play an important role in aerobic sludge granulation and granules stability.The distribution characteristics of signal molecules in aerobic granular sludge were briefly described.The impacts of different types of signal molecules on aerobic granulation and on granular stability were analyzed.The regulation and control methods of signal molecules were discussed.It is hoped to provide references for the future research and application.
